Industrial control system is a collective term used to describe different types of control systems and related instruments, including equipment, systems, networks, and controls used to operate and automate industrial processes. The functions of each industrial automation system vary from industry to industry, and are designed to efficiently process tasks electronically. This article will mainly introduce what industrial automation control systems are.


The rapid development of industrial automation control systems requires tighter integration between equipment on the factory floor and other parts of the enterprise. This integration requires a secure network infrastructure, smart devices that collect data efficiently, and the ability to convert data into actionable information.


Industrial control system is an important part of automation system. Various types of closed-loop control techniques ensure that process variables follow set points. In addition to this basic function, industrial automation systems also use different other functions, such as calculating the set point of the control system, starting or shutting down the factory, monitoring system performance, and equipment scheduling. What are the industrial automation control systems


Distributed Control System (DCS): Although the term DCS is usually applied to any system where the controller is distributed rather than centralized, in the power generation and petrochemical process industries, it refers to a specific type of control system that can perform high-speed Complex simulation process control algorithm, and provide routine monitoring, reporting and data recording functions. In most applications, the input and output modules of the automation control system are distributed throughout the facility, but the control processor itself is located near the center of the control room. These systems usually use proprietary hardware, software, and communication protocols, and require replacement parts and technical support from the original supplier.

Remote terminal unit (RTU) is an RTU-based system that is very common in the power, natural gas, and water supply industries because they need to span long geographic distances to monitor and monitor. In the remote terminal, it is mainly to provide monitoring and control capabilities at unattended sites such as substations, metering stations, pumping stations and water towers. They communicate with the central station via telephone lines, optical fiber, radio or microwave transmission. The monitored sites are often relatively small, and RTUs are usually mainly used for monitoring and limited control. The hardware and software are proprietary, using proprietary or open protocols to transmit data to the central station.


Programmable controller (PLC) system: PLC can be networked, realize data sharing, and provide centralized monitoring functions. In the industry, control systems composed of networked PLCs are replacing factory DCS and RTU-based systems. They were developed for factory automation. They are traditionally good at high-speed discrete control, but now they also provide analog control capabilities. The hardware of the industrial automation control system is proprietary, but the control software and network communication protocol are open, allowing the system configuration, programming and technical support of a specific manufacturer's equipment to be obtained from many sources.


Monitoring and Data Acquisition (SCADA): The general name of a computerized system that can collect and process data and apply remote operation control. Typical uses include power transmission and distribution and pipeline systems.
